Proverbs 11:28

“He that trusteth in his riches shall fall: but the righteous shall flourish as a branch.”

King James Version (KJV)

Other Translations

He that trusteth in his riches, shall fall: but the righteous shall flourish as a branch.
- King James Version (1611) - View 1611 Bible Scan

He who trusts in his riches will fall, But the righteous will flourish like the {green} leaf.
- New American Standard Version (1995)

He that trusteth in his riches shall fall; But the righteous shall flourish as the green leaf.
- American Standard Version (1901)

He who puts his faith in wealth will come to nothing; but the upright man will be full of growth like the green leaf.
- Basic English Bible

He that trusteth in his riches shall fall; but the righteous shall flourish as a leaf.
- Darby Bible

He that trusteth in his riches shall fall: but the righteous shall flourish as a branch.
- Webster's Bible

He who trusts in his riches will fall, but the righteous shall flourish as the green leaf.
- World English Bible

Whoso is confident in his wealth he falleth, And as a leaf, the righteous flourish.
- Youngs Literal Bible

He that trusteth in his riches shall fall; but the righteous shall flourish as foliage.
- Jewish Publication Society Bible

Bible commentary

Wesley's Notes for Proverbs 11:28


11:26 With - holdeth corn - In a time of scarcity. Selleth - Upon reasonable terms.

11:27 Seeketh - To do good to all men. Favour - With God and men.

11:29 Troubleth - He who brings trouble upon himself and children, either by prodigality, or by restless endeavours to heap up riches. Wind - Shall be as unable to keep what he gets as a man is to hold the wind in his hand.

11:30 The fruit - His discourses and his whole conversation, is like the fruit of the tree of life. Winneth - That gains souls to God.
